The B2B electronics landscape is witnessing unprecedented changes, particularly in Southeast Asia. Countries like Indonesia are leveraging digital platforms to enhance trade interactions. The growing emphasis on e-commerce is not just a trend but a fundamental shift affecting how businesses operate.
According to recent market analysis, Southeast Asia's B2B electronics sector is expected to see a compound growth rate of over 10% annually until 2025. This growth is primarily driven by technology adoption, with companies increasingly relying on platforms for streamlined transactions.
As businesses worldwide look toward emerging markets, Southeast Asia stands out for its unique opportunities. The integration of artificial intelligence and automation in manufacturing is creating pathways for enhanced efficiency and productivity.
